#d59ff3 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d59ff3 is composed of 83.5% red, 62.4% green and 95.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 12.3% cyan, 34.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 4.7% black. It has a hue angle of 278.6 degrees, a saturation of 77.8% and a lightness of 78.8%. #d59ff3 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#ab3fe7. Closest websafe color is: #cc99ff.

Shades and Tints of #d59ff3
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060109 is the darkest color, while #fbf6fe is the lightest one.
